Frequently Asked Questions about vacation rentals in Prince George

  • What should a first-time visitor not miss in Prince George?

    For a first-time visit, you should definitely check out the Prince George Railway and Forestry Museum, the Exploration Place science centre, and the beautiful forests and trails in the area.

  • What are the top family-friendly attractions in Prince George?

    The Exploration Place is a great option for families, with interactive exhibits and a planetarium. The Prince George Public Library also has a fantastic children's section, and there are several parks with playgrounds, like Lheidli T'enneh Memorial Park.

  • What are the best budget-friendly activities in Prince George?

    There are plenty of budget-friendly activities in Prince George, including hiking in the surrounding forests, visiting the Prince George Railway and Forestry Museum, and exploring the city's parks and green spaces. You can also enjoy a picnic lunch by the Nechako River.

  • What are the best walking or cycling routes in Prince George?

    The CN Rail Trail is a great option for both walking and cycling, offering a scenic route along the Nechako River. The Hart Highland Trail is also a popular choice for hikers and bikers, with stunning views of the city and surrounding mountains.
  • Are there pet-friendly attractions in Prince George?

    Yes, many parks in Prince George are pet-friendly, including Lheidli T'enneh Memorial Park and the Rotary Park. The Prince George Railway and Forestry Museum also welcomes well-behaved dogs on a leash.
